Open banking API aggregator comparison — coverage, markets, and capabilities side by side.

enable:Banking vs Tink: both are open banking API aggregators offering account information (AIS) and payment initiation (PIS). Tink has the broader connectivity footprint (46 vs 41 countries of bank coverage), and they overlap on 39 shared markets. enable:Banking is headquartered in FI, while Tink is based in SE.

enable:Banking vs Tink: bank coverage overlap

enable:Banking and Tink share 39 markets where both connect to banks. enable:Banking additionally reaches 2 markets Tink does not (AX, HK), while Tink reaches 7 markets enable:Banking does not (BR, EC, NZ, RU, TR, US, ZA).

Coverage figures are derived from verified per-bank connectivity data tracked on Open Banking Tracker, not provider marketing claims. See the coverage explorer for the full breakdown by continent.

Can I use both enable:Banking and Tink?

Yes. Many teams use more than one open banking aggregator — for example one for its strongest region and another for fallback coverage or specific institutions. Both enable:Banking and Tink expose account information (AIS) and payment initiation (PIS) APIs that can run in parallel.
